The following sections highlight key factors to help you make an informed decision.Capacity and Airline Limits
Ensuring your battery pack meets airline regulations typically means staying under 100Wh to 160Wh, depending on airline policies. Capacity directly impacts how long your device can run, so selecting a pack with enough watt-hours for your typical usage is vital. Overly large packs may be rejected at security, while smaller ones might not last through your entire trip. Always verify your airline’s specific rules before purchasing or traveling.
Portability and Size
Travel frequently? Focus on lightweight, compact options that won’t add cumbersome bulk to your luggage. Battery packs with slim profiles and integrated handles or cases tend to be easier to carry through airports. Remember, a larger capacity often means a bigger size, so weigh your power needs versus your comfort and convenience during travel.
Compatibility and Power Output
Not all battery packs work seamlessly with every medical device. Check your device’s power input requirements and ensure the pack provides the correct voltage and connector compatibility. Some models include multiple output options, making them suitable for different devices, while others are specialized. Compatibility issues can lead to device failure or damage, so verify this thoroughly before buying.

Frequently Asked Questions
Can I take a 150Wh battery pack on a plane?
Most airlines restrict carry-on batteries to 100Wh or 160Wh, with 100Wh being the safest bet for widespread acceptance. A 150Wh pack may be allowed on some airlines but can require prior approval or special handling. Always check with your airline before travel to confirm their policies and avoid surprises at security checkpoints.
Are TSA-approved battery packs safe for air travel?
Yes, TSA-approved battery packs meet strict safety standards designed for air travel, including rigorous testing for fire resistance and circuit protection. Using certified packs helps ensure your device and battery pass security screening without issues. Always verify the certification markings and airline compliance to prevent delays or confiscation.
How do I know if a battery pack is compatible with my CPAP machine?
Compatibility depends on matching voltage, connector type, and power requirements specified by your CPAP manufacturer. Many packs list their compatible devices or include multiple output options. If in doubt, consult your device’s manual or contact the manufacturer for recommended power solutions to avoid damage or insufficient operation.

How long will a 100Wh battery power my medical device?
The run time depends on your device’s power consumption, but typically, a 100Wh pack can power a CPAP machine for around 8 to 10 hours. Check your device’s wattage usage and compare it with the pack’s capacity to estimate expected usage. It’s wise to have a backup or extra battery for longer trips to avoid interruptions.
